软件测试的方法
2018-03-24 本文已影响0人
妍君_2662
每次开展测试之前先问自己6个问题
测试的对象和范围?(明确需求的验收条件)
测试的目标是什么?(跟开发沟通哪些需要配合)
测试的重点和难点是什么?
先测试什么,在测试什么?
1.测试基本功能-单运行顺序执行
2.单运行的顺序执行,单运行的边界值输入
3.功能交互类和非功能测试,多运行顺序执行,多运行的交互作用。可靠性测试,易用性测试
测试的深度是指在测试的过程中,需要使用的测试方法
测试的深度和广度?
测试的广度是指测试的范围(即按照需求执行即可)
比如在我们的这次需要测试门店管理,审批权限,导入,导出功能,也就是在项目初期我们的user story
测试的深度是指测试的过程中,需要使用的测试方法
测试方法
单运行的正常值输入法(模拟用户的一个操作或一个行为。比如打电话行为)
单运行边界值输入法
多运行顺序执行(模拟用户的多个操作或行为。比如网购行为)
多运行相互作用法
可靠性测试法
异常值输入法(输入一个系统认为是错误的,不支持的值)
故障植入法(比如没有网)
压力测试法(多,并,复)
恢复测试法(复测)
易用性测试法